Ron and Maria Vakulska Rosmann along with their three sons: David, Daniel and Mark will be presented the 2006 Spencer Award for Sustainable Agriculture at the 6th Annual Iowa Organic Association Conference November 20 in Ames. Rosmann Family Farms has been operated as (Chemical free) since 1983 and has been certified Organic since 1994. Ron has been an energetic supporter of numerous organizations and committees promoting sustainable agriculture practices, He is currently treasurer of the Iowa Organic Association. Many thanks go to the Rosmann family for their tireless work supporting sustainable agriculture.

The elections did bring about a pleasant surprise in Montana with the election of Jon Tester to the United States Senate. Jon and Sharla Tester’s T-Bone Farms is a diversified organic operation with 1400 acres of dry land hard red wheat, hard white wheat, kamut, lentils, and purple barley. Jon has been involved with the Organic Crop Improvement Association International and helped with the development of the Montana Organic Certification Program.
